The file is configured for Corona render. Corona and Vray materials are located directly in the scene, they can be pipetted from the primitive ball, or you can load the library with materials from the corresponding * .mat file in the archive. All objects and materials in the scene have logical names in English, so you can easily understand what material is intended for which object. The file was created in 3D Max 2017 under Vray and Corona render separately.

Who works in the V-Ray version lower than 3.1, be careful, in the materials in the BRDF section there is Microfaset GTR (GGX), if your version is older than 3.1, then the BRDF field will be empty. Choose Blinn, Phong or Ward - which is preferable for you. For Corona render, it is recommended to install a version of at least 1.5, since the glossiness of materials is configured with PBR in mind.
